Sylvia Plath
Sylvia Plath is the definitive voice of the confessional movement. Her poetry is marked by its raw intensity, its unflinching exploration of mental illness, and its sharp, often brutal critique of gender roles in the mid-20th century. Emily Dickinson
Emily Dickinson was a visionary who operated far ahead of her time. Her poetry is characterized by its brevity, unconventional capitalization, and daring use of slant rhyme. By stripping away the ornamental language common in the 19th century, she created a stark, powerful style that resonates deeply with modern readers.
